Looking to get a new fridge, already have my eyes on the Mitsubishi Folio series as it's multi doors, but the hefty price tag of $3000 is quite a turn off. Anyone has any other fridge model to recommend? Preferably multi doors, if not 3 doors.

avoid multi doors if u want more volume. the separation panels used up too much internal volume. u prolly get one that has the physical size of a 500ltr capacity but gives only 400ltr capacity.

2 or 3 doors would be nice.

there is oso the panasonic 4dr which is actually 3 compartments. NDR 513.

3385670_3_A.jpg


u waste a bit of shelf space on the door separation but the internal space ish not compromised. overall a few cm wider and deeper than the mitsubishi folio, but 513 ltr gross gives 432ltr net. $1900+ on qoo10. inverter oso.

folio ish 65 x 70 x 183cm
NDR513 ish 75 x 77 x 183cm.
